#2937 - Make Three Strings Equal
Problem Description
You are given three strings: s1, s2, and s3. In one operation you can choose one of these strings and delete its rightmost character. Note that you cannot completely empty a string.
Return the minimum number of operations required to make the strings equal. If it is impossible to make them equal, return -1.
Solution
/**
* @param {string} s1
* @param {string} s2
* @param {string} s3
* @return {number}
*/
var findMinimumOperations = function(s1, s2, s3) {
const minLength = Math.min(s1.length, s2.length, s3.length);
let commonPrefixLength = 0;
for (let i = 0; i < minLength; i++) {
if (s1[i] !== s2[i] || s2[i] !== s3[i]) {
break;
}
commonPrefixLength++;
}
if (commonPrefixLength === 0) {
return -1;
}
return s1.length + s2.length + s3.length - 3 * commonPrefixLength;
};
